Plantains and cooking bananas production (2014-16 I$K) - World - FAO - Annual
This series is part of the dataset: Fruit production (FAO)
Download Full Dataset (.xlsx)Latest updates. In the world, the production of plantains and cooking bananas was 16,467 million international dollars in 2023, versus 16,591 in 2022. This represents a decrease of 0.75 percent.
Sample. There are 63 observations in the yearly series displayed in the chart above. The series covers the span of time extending from December 1961 to December 2023.
History. Have a look at a few simple statistics computed on the whole sample: production recorded a bottom of 4,419 million international dollars in 1961; it hit a maximum of 16,591 in 2022; it was equal on average to 9,646.
